As an Executive Assistant (all genders) to our CEOs, you ensure their effectiveness by enabling focus on the company’s highest priorities. The role provides structured, reliable, and proactive support across agenda management and execution follow-up. Acting as a trusted partner, the Executive Assistant creates transparency, alignment, and operational efficiency at the executive level.
YOUR RESPONSIBILITIESSupport both CEOs in managing day-to-day priorities, coordinating schedules, preparing materials, and ensuring smooth administrative operations
Prepare, structure and follow up on executive meetings and board interactions — including scheduling, agenda coordination, documentation, and tracking of action items
Act as a central hub for information flow to and from the CEOs, gaining deep insights into company-wide initiatives and ensuring relevant information is shared in a timely manner
Handle confidential and sensitive information with a high degree of discretion, professionalism, and attention to detail
